An algorithm is developed for the rapid estimation of methane production rate in anaerobic digesters. The algorithm includes a detailed biochemical reactions scheme, that makes it capable to cope with variations in the feed composition, as usually happens in co-digestion plants. It consists of a system of nonlinear algebraic equations that can be easily solved in a sequential way. The algorithm is evaluated based on previously published results but also on production data from a pilot-plant that co-digests cheese whey with poultry manure. Last, the algorithm is compared with other suggested simplified model used to the same aim, and applied to study further the co-digestion of the above combination of waste.
